This fall, CDFS will hold its first elections to the Board of Directors.  There are a total of 13 Board seats.  The current Board has decided to hold staggered elections such that approximately 1/2, or a total of 6 Board seats, will be up for election in the Fall of 2012, and the remainder up for election in the Fall of 2013.  This system has been designed to help CDFS maintain stability and continuity through leadership transitions.

The Law Enforcement and Emergency Services Video Association (LEVA) is participating in the development of a national standards document for police interview rooms. In support of this effort, standards facilitators are conducting a survey to determine the state of law enforcement interview rooms today. LEVA requests your agency's participation by completing a brief survey. The survey takes approximately five (5) minutes to complete. The survey can be found at:https://www.surveymonkey.com/s/JDDZLFW

The survey results will be provided to survey participants at the completion of the project.

Please forward this survey announcement to the person in your agency who is responsible for the maintenance and control of your interview rooms.

Oh yeah, things just got real. Sharp has announced an industry first today, with its 720p-recordin' 3D camera module. Intended for mobile devices like smartphones and point-and-shoot digicams, this miniature wonder will be sampling in July and hitting mass production before the end of the year.
